# HowTo Next.js
如何添加静态资源?
放置在/public 文件夹下即可,使用时 /images/sun.jpg
页面之间如何跳转
Link 组件 / a 标签
代码分割
Next.js 自动的按照页面分割
预获取资源 prefetching
Next.js(产品环境下)
如何自定义头部的数据
Next.js Head 组件
如何创建可重用的 React 组件并且包含样式
如何添加全局的 css 样式
如何选择
Server-side Rendering
或是Static Generation
Next.js 推荐尽可能的都使用 Server-side Rendering,因为可以对这些静态的资源进行缓存(比如放在 CDN 上),这些页面应该通常是偏静态展示型的,比如:博客,宣传页,活动页,帮助说明文档页面,对于需要依赖的数据变化而变化的页面,更适合服务器端渲染
如何加载 node_modules 中的 css 文件?
只能在
pages/_app.js
中加载,参考 (opens new window)